Bid constructability manager – Construction & EPC

Key Responsibilities


1. Ownership of Civil & Constructability Content

  • Independently develop and author the civil construction methodology for bids, including:
  • Enabling works and site establishment
  • Earthworks, foundations, and structural works
  • Temporary works and access solutions
  • Construction sequencing and phasing
  • Site logistics, laydown, and material flow
  • Define and defend constructability assumptions based on drawings, specifications, and site constraints.
  • Identify execution constraints early and integrate them into the technical proposal.

The role owns the civil logic of the bid and does not rely on third-party inputs to define how the project will be built.


2. Technical Proposal Development & Writing

  • Lead the preparation of the technical proposal narrative, ensuring clarity, compliance, and evaluator focus.
  • Structure and write key sections including:
  • Method statements
  • Execution strategy
  • Interface management
  • Risk and mitigation measures
  • Project-specific innovations
  • Ensure proposals are internally consistent, technically credible, and aligned with RFP scoring criteria.
  • Review and finalize all technical sections prior to submission.


3. Alignment with Estimation & Commercial Pricing

  • Work directly with estimators to ensure:
  • Civil methodologies are accurately reflected in pricing
  • Quantities, productivity rates, preliminaries, and temporary works align with the proposed execution strategy
  • Actively challenge pricing assumptions that conflict with the technical approach.
  • Ensure that exclusions, assumptions, and qualifications are technically defensible and coherent with the proposal narrative.


4. Programme, Sequencing & Cash Flow Input

  • Define the construction sequencing logic that underpins the bid programme.
  • Review and influence:
  • Construction schedules
  • Key milestones
  • Critical paths
  • Ensure the programme reflects:
  • Site constraints
  • Methodology assumptions
  • Resource loading and access logic
  • Provide technical input into:
  • Cash flow profiles
  • Construction phasing impacts on revenue and cost timing


5. Risk Identification & Technical Governance

  • Identify civil, constructability, and execution risks at bid stage.
  • Ensure risks are:
  • Addressed in methodology
  • Considered in pricing and programme
  • Clearly articulated in risk registers and clarifications
  • Lead the drafting of technical clarifications, assumptions, and responses to client queries.
  • Support post-submission technical negotiations and clarifications.


6. Bid Review & Quality Control

  • Ensure full technical compliance with:
  • RFP requirements
  • Specifications
  • Applicable codes and standards
  • Participate in bid kick-off meetings with clear ownership of the civil and constructability scope.
  • Conduct internal technical reviews to ensure:
  • No disconnect between drawings, method, price, and schedule
  • The proposal can be defended post-award
